Publisher Notes
A behind-the-scenes account of the rise of Extreme Championship Wrestling describes its growing, cult-like fan base, its influence on the rules and polices of the WWE, and the contributions of such figures as Mick Foley, Rob Van Dam, and Stone Cold Steve Austin. Reprint.
